Add the "Edit:Protocols..." feature which currently only implements
the following:
It is now possible to enable/disable a particular protocol decoding
(i.e. the protocol dissector is void or not). When a protocol
is disabled, it is displayed as Data and of course, all linked
sub-protocols are disabled as well.
Disabling a protocol could be interesting:
- in case of buggy dissectors
- in case of wrong heuristics
- for performance reasons
- to decode the data as another protocol (TODO)
Currently (if I am not wrong), all dissectors but NFS can be disabled
(and dissectors that do not register protocols :-)
I do not like the way the RPC sub-dissectors are disabled (in the
sub-dissectors) since this could be done in the RPC dissector itself,
knowing the sub-protocol hfinfo entry (this is why, I've not modified
the NFS one yet).
Two functions are added in proto.c :
gboolean proto_is_protocol_enabled(int n);
void proto_set_decoding(int n, gboolean enabled);
and two MACROs which can be used in dissectors:
OLD_CHECK_DISPLAY_AS_DATA(index, pd, offset, fd, tree)
CHECK_DISPLAY_AS_DATA(index, tvb, pinfo, tree)
See also the XXX in proto_dlg.c and proto.c around the new functions.
svn path=/trunk/; revision=2267

Allow either old-style (pre-tvbuff) or new-style (tvbuffified)
dissectors to be registered as dissectors for particular ports,
registered as heuristic dissectors, and registered as dissectors for
conversations, and have routines to be used both by old-style and
new-style dissectors to call registered dissectors.
Have the code that calls those dissectors translate the arguments as
necessary. (For conversation dissectors, replace
"find_conversation_dissector()", which just returns a pointer to the
dissector, with "old_try_conversation_dissector()" and
"try_conversation_dissector()", which actually call the dissector, so
that there's a single place at which we can do that translation. Also
make "dissector_lookup()" static and, instead of calling it and, if it
returns a non-null pointer, calling that dissector, just use
"old_dissector_try_port()" or "dissector_try_port()", for the same
reason.)
This allows some dissectors that took old-style arguments and
immediately translated them to new-style arguments to just take
new-style arguments; make them do so. It also allows some new-style
dissectors not to have to translate arguments before calling routines to
look up and call dissectors; make them not do so.
Get rid of checks for too-short frames in new-style dissectors - the
tvbuff code does those checks for you.
Give the routines to register old-style dissectors, and to call
dissectors from old-style dissectors, names beginning with "old_", with
the routines for new-style dissectors not having the "old_". Update the
dissectors that use those routines appropriately.
Rename "dissect_data()" to "old_dissect_data()", and
"dissect_data_tvb()" to "dissect_data()".
svn path=/trunk/; revision=2218
